TEMAK, A PLACE OF HAPPINESS:

 

My name is Fridah Anyango, I am the first born in our family and I have only one brother. I schooled up to class eight ,where I did my K. C. P .E., after giving birth to my daughter.

Life at home was very hard because the finances were not forthcoming in an expected way. My mother being single, was very much pressurized to raise money for food and other basic needs in our home by running small businesses.

Having given birth while still in school did not please my mother and this made her to see my baby and I as burdens to the family. I did not feel comfortable at home though I still helped my mother in doing her businesses in order to raise money for food. I felt that I was a misfit to the family as well as to the society and this brought a feeling of hopelessness and I felt so unhappy.

I longed to go ahead with my education or even to do a skill and this prayer was answered when I received a letter from TEMAK to train in tailoring and dressmaking . I really appreciate this opportunity because I can now look forward to a better tomorrow

Other than that, I have learnt many new songs that I did not know before I came to TEMAK. This is surely a place of happiness and I am not the same as before ."

Fridah Anyango- (Tailoring student– TEMAK)
